The most frustrating thing about SBU is trying to figure out billing information. During the summer before fall payments are due, it is hard to talk to the same person to get your questions answered.
The fact that it is so expensive has left me trying to find a job. The town of Bolivar is not very populated. So there are not many job opportunities. I have spent several days driving up to Bolivar and putting in resumes and filling out applications to every possible place. So far, I haven't heard anything. SBU has a great Business program and I want to be able to further my education there. However, with the lack of financial aid, things are looking tough and nearly impossible.
